Sherman's March to the Sea

What happened

Sherman marched some 60,000 men from Atlanta to the coast at Savannah, cutting loose from his supply lines and waging 'total war' — destroying railroads, factories, farms, and infrastructure across a wide swath of Georgia. He presented the captured city of Savannah to Lincoln as a 'Christmas gift.'

Why it matters

The march demonstrated the Confederacy's inability to defend its heartland and broke Southern morale, hastening the end of the war.
